Yes, according to some websites the k&n with diablo tuner and the c&l with the diablo tuner yeild very similar horsepower gains. But, unfortunately diablosport does not make a custom tune for the k&n setup, only steeda and c&l. Therefore the diablosport guys do not recommend using thier tuner with the k&n. That is the reason people are going with the c&l over the k&n.

You'll notice that a lot of people are getting the best gains with the JLT and the DTP tune for the Diablo. The intake is larger over any other currently available, 3.5" MAF / ~90mm and 4" main tube / ~100mm, and boasts the larger K&N filter too.
